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5233568 2799 28934053024
791935520 583969224 64160866
791935520 583969224 64160866
476226 707423891 382885863
All about undefined
Interested in learning more?
791935520 583969224 64160866
476226 707423891 382885863
See more
68 9440
837911872 89 556
See more
2726395 41962416787 14
4881467 5465541 6712818980 44215
See more